About the Role
Clinical Care Team LPN at New York Cancer & Blood Specialists (NYCBS) in Bohemia, NY. Working 5/8.5 hour days, Mon‑Fri 8:30am –5pm.
Responsibilities- Monitor and manage patient communications, ensuring timely responses and appropriate action on messages related to patient care coordination.
- Conduct patient outreach and education, answering clinical questions within LPN scope of practice.
- Guide patients through their care journey by facilitating appointments, follow‑ups, and ensuring patients have access to necessary services.
- Assist centralized FMLA team with completion of forms requiring provider signature.
- Process and coordinate prescription refill requests in collaboration with healthcare providers, ensuring accuracy and timely delivery.
- Utilize Prescription Monitoring System (PMP) for refill requests of controlled substances, ensuring proper follow‑up is scheduled.
- Liaise with the revenue cycle team to provide patients with updates on authorizations and referrals.
- Arrange Peer‑to‑Peer conversations with providers to ensure authorization of testing and medications completed in a timely manner.
- Work closely with physicians, nurses, and other healthcare professionals to develop and implement individualized plans of care for the patient.
- Identify qualifying patients and enroll them in Chronic Care Management to support ER avoidance.
- Work closely with the triage team and APP to coordinate care for patients experiencing acute symptoms.
- Serve as a liaison between patients and the healthcare team, addressing concerns and ensuring that patient needs are met promptly.
- Ensure patients are educated on their healthcare needs to ensure they are part of their overall treatment plan.
- Maintain accurate and up‑to‑date patient records, documenting all interactions, care time, and outcomes in compliance with health regulations.
- Graduate from an accredited School of Nursing and hold an unencumbered New York license.
- Minimum one year of clinical nursing experience preferred.
- Excellent assessment, communication, and organizational skills.
- Proficient computer knowledge.
- Ability to plan, organize, develop, and interpret health data, goals, and objectives to provide quality coordination of care.
- Urology experience preferred.
- Starting salary: $32/hour.
- Health Insurance on Day 1.
- Dental, Vision, Life Insurance.
- Short‑ and Long‑term disability coverage.
- 401(k) Plan.
- Generous PTO and 8 paid holidays (2 floating).
